37
Years
4
Movies
6.9
Rating
Years Old
Avg Rating
The Book Smuggler
2011
Sauna That Wasn't There
2023
The Visitor
2025
Ten reasons
Gender
Male
Birthday
October 26, 1988
Birthplace
Vilnius, Lithuania
Also Known As
Editor
Liars
Daddy